What is the Public Land Survey System (PLSS), and what was its primary purpose when established by the Land Ordinance of 1785?
The PLSS is a rectangular system of surveying used to subdivide and disperse U.S. public domain lands. Its purpose was to create an orderly, systematic method for describing, dividing, and transferring land from the federal government to private ownership, replacing the chaotic metes-and-bounds practice.
What are the two governing reference lines from which all PLSS townships are measured, and in which directions do they run?
The principal meridian (runs north-south, governing east-west range numbering) and the baseline (runs east-west, governing north-south township numbering). They intersect at the initial point.
What is the 'initial point' in the PLSS, and how is it established?
The initial point is the origin of a survey from which the principal meridian and baseline radiate. It is established by astronomical observation (latitude/longitude) and monumented permanently; township and range numbering begins from it.
How many principal meridians govern the PLSS in the United States, and is numbering continuous across them?
There are 37 principal meridians (plus the Ohio-area special surveys). Each principal meridian governs its own independent survey area, so township/range numbering restarts at each initial point and is not continuous across meridians.
Define a 'standard parallel' (correction line) and state how frequently they are placed.
A standard parallel is an east-west line surveyed parallel to the baseline at regular intervals (typically every 24 miles, i.e., every 4 townships) north and south of the baseline, used to correct for the convergence of meridians.
Define a 'guide meridian' and state its spacing relative to the principal meridian.
A guide meridian is a north-south line run from a standard parallel (or baseline), placed at intervals of 24 miles east and west of the principal meridian, used to limit the accumulated effect of convergence in range lines.
Why are standard parallels and guide meridians necessary in the rectangular system?
Because meridians converge toward the north pole, true north-south lines cannot remain a constant distance apart. Standard parallels and guide meridians break the survey into 24-mile tracts so convergence error is periodically corrected and absorbed.
On which side of a township does the convergence error (the 'closing' deficiency or surplus) accumulate, and where is it placed within sections?
Convergence causes the north and west tiers of a township to be irregular. The excess or deficiency is thrown into the sections along the north and west boundaries (sections 1–6 and 7, 18, 19, 30, 31), creating fractional lots there.
What is a 'closing corner' versus a 'standard corner' along a standard parallel?
A standard corner is set when the standard parallel is originally run (controlling the township to the north). A closing corner is set later where a meridian from the south closes onto the standard parallel; the two corners do not necessarily coincide because of convergence.
What document provides the official rules for conducting U.S. public land surveys, and what is its current principal edition?
The Manual of Surveying Instructions, issued by the Bureau of Land Management (BLM). The current governing edition is the 2009 Manual of Surveying Instructions.
Which federal agency holds jurisdiction over the survey and resurvey of public lands, and from what authority?
The Bureau of Land Management (BLM), within the Department of the Interior, derives authority from federal statutes (notably the Act of 1812 creating the General Land Office, succeeded by BLM in 1946). It conducts and supervises all public land surveys and resurveys.
State the standard dimensions of a township and how many sections it contains.
A standard township is nominally 6 miles by 6 miles ($36$ square miles) and contains 36 sections, each nominally 1 mile square ($640$ acres).
How are townships and ranges numbered relative to the initial point? Give the meaning of 'T3N, R2W.'
Townships are numbered north or south of the baseline; ranges are numbered east or west of the principal meridian. 'T3N, R2W' means the township in the 3rd tier north of the baseline and the 2nd range west of the principal meridian.
Describe the section numbering pattern within a standard township (the boustrophedon order).
Numbering begins with Section 1 in the northeast corner, proceeds west to Section 6 in the northwest corner, drops south one tier to Section 7, runs east to Section 12, and continues serpentine (boustrophedon) ending with Section 36 in the southeast corner.
In what order are the 36 sections of a township surveyed and the errors thrown, and which sections become fractional?
Sections are surveyed from south to north and east to west, holding the south and east lines at full measure; sections 1–6 (north tier) and 7, 18, 19, 30, 31 (west tier) absorb closing errors and convergence, becoming the fractional sections containing lots.
What is an 'aliquot part' of a section?
An aliquot part is a fractional subdivision of a section created by repeated halving and quartering—e.g., the NE 1/4, the W 1/2, the SE 1/4 of the NW 1/4—that follows the legal rules of subdivision rather than being separately surveyed in the field.
How many acres are in (a) a quarter section, (b) a quarter-quarter section, and (c) a half-quarter section?
(a) A quarter section = $160$ acres; (b) a quarter-quarter (e.g., NE 1/4 of NE 1/4) = $40$ acres; (c) a half-quarter = $80$ acres. (Based on a nominal $640$-acre section.)
By what rule are the interior quarter-section corners located when subdividing a regular section?
Interior (center) quarter corners are set at the midpoint of straight lines connecting opposing quarter-section corners on the section boundaries. The center of section is the intersection of the two lines joining opposite quarter corners.
What is a 'government lot,' and under what circumstances is it created?
A government lot is a parcel given a lot number on the original plat instead of an aliquot description, created where a regular aliquot part cannot be formed—typically in fractional sections along the north/west township boundaries, or where water bodies, reservations, or irregular boundaries intervene.
What is a 'fractional section,' and why does it usually not equal 640 acres?
A fractional section is one that cannot be subdivided into regular aliquot parts because part of it is cut off by a township boundary, navigable water, a prior survey, or a reservation. Its acreage differs from $640$ because part of the nominal area is absent or irregular.
Define a 'meander line' and state whether it is a boundary.
A meander line is a traverse run along the mean high-water mark of a navigable body of water to compute the area of the adjoining fractional (riparian) lots. It is NOT a boundary; the actual boundary is the water's edge itself.
Classify the three legal categories of original corners used in retracement and resurvey.
Existent corners, obliterated corners, and lost corners. (A fourth practical distinction is whether the corner is original/government-set versus a later-established corner.)
Define an 'existent corner.'
An existent corner is one whose position can be identified beyond reasonable doubt—either because the original monument or its accessories are still present, or because its location is recoverable through testimony of competent witnesses or unquestionable evidence.
Define an 'obliterated corner.'
An obliterated corner is one at which no visible evidence of the original monument or its accessories remains, but whose original location can be recovered beyond reasonable doubt through other acceptable evidence (collateral evidence, testimony, undisputed possession lines, or related corners).
